The “Lasers vs․ Feelings” System

Lasers and Feelings introduces a unique binary system where players choose between Lasers (logic, technology) or Feelings (emotions, intuition)․ When using Lasers, players roll under their skill number, while Feelings require rolling over․ This mechanic simplifies decision-making, emphasizing character traits․ The system ensures dynamic outcomes, with successes, complications, or failures based on dice results․ It encourages storytelling and adaptability, making each scenario unpredictable and engaging for players․ This straightforward approach enhances the game’s accessibility and fun, appealing to both new and experienced RPG enthusiasts․

Rolling Mechanics and Dice Rules

In Lasers and Feelings, players use a simple d6 system․ When taking risks, roll 1d6․ Add 1d6 if prepared or an expert․ If helping others, describe your aid and roll․ Success or failure depends on whether you use Lasers (roll under) or Feelings (roll over)․ Multiple successes grant better outcomes, while none mean things go wrong․ This mechanic ensures dynamic, unpredictable scenarios, keeping the game engaging and accessible for all players․ The rules are designed to foster creativity and teamwork, making every roll meaningful and fun․

Downloading the PDF Version

The Lasers and Feelings PDF is readily available for download on platforms like Board Game Geek and Itch․io․ The file is free to access and share, with a size of around 456 KB․ Licensed under CC BY-NC-SA 3․0, it allows for personal use and distribution, ensuring accessibility for all players․ Simply visit the official links, download the PDF, and start your interstellar adventures with the crew of the Raptor․ No registration or payment is required, making it easy to dive into the game immediately․
